(GP) Share FacebookTwitterLinkedinWhatsappEmail 734 T he Barbados Police Service (TBPS) is celebrating a milestone in its history as it hails Sonia Boyce on becoming the organisation’s first female acting deputy commissioner of police. In a message issued on behalf of the commissioner of police and all ranks, the service praised Boyce for her leadership and dedication. “Your leadership, professionalism, and unwavering commitment to service have paved the way for this achievement and continue to inspire officers across every division and rank,” the service said. “We salute your dedication, your integrity, and your steadfast pursuit of excellence. As you step into this distinguished role, we offer our full support and confidence. May your tenure be marked by continued progress, strengthened community trust, and the advancement of policing in Barbados.” TBPS stated that Boyce’s appointment is not only a personal triumph but a defining moment for the entire service and the nation.
